British Land and Hercules Unit Trust have agreed a quartet of new lettings at its Glasgow Fort retail centre in Scotland including Ann Summers’ first out-of-town store.
Having invested more than £50m in the centre over the last five years to add a retail extension and new leisure quarter, British Land and HUT have added 20 new shopping and leisure brands to the out-of-town retail park.
